by Michelle Napierski-Prancl (Author)
Through a series of focus group interviews and an analysis of the media and popular culture, Mothers Work examines the institution of motherhood and the arenas in which mothering occurs. MichelleNapierski-Prancl explores shared and divergent experiences, perspectives, lives, and challenges through the voices of experts on the topic of motherhood: the mothers themselves. Mothers Work analyzes how mothers feel about themselves, each other, and the culture that situates them against one another.
Author Biography
Michelle Napierski-Prancl is professor of sociology and faculty director of the Women's Institute at Russell Sage College.
